Abstract:
We argue that the thermodynamics of conformal field theories with AdS duals exhibits a remarkable universality. At strong coupling, a Cardy–Verlinde entropy formula holds even when R-charges or bulk supergravity scalars are turned on. In such a setting, the Casimir entropy can be identified with a generalized C-function that changes monotonically with temperature as well as when non-trivial bulk scalar fields are introduced. We generalize the Cardy–Verlinde formula to cases where no subextensive part of the energy is present and further observe that such a formula is valid for the
super Yang–Mills theory in D=4 even at weak coupling. Finally we show that a generalized Cardy–Verlinde formula holds for asymptotically flat black holes in any dimension.
